层信息- 业务表单
Showing
2 changed files
with
31 additions
and
7 deletions
src/api/kttFwC.js
0 → 100644
| 1 | import request from "@/utils/request"; | ||
| 2 | import SERVER from "./config"; | ||
| 3 | |||
| 4 | class kttFwC { | ||
| 5 | // 层信息- 业务表单 | ||
| 6 | async getKttFwCById(bsmSjsb) { | ||
| 7 | return request({ | ||
| 8 | url: SERVER.SERVERAPI + "/rest/reg/KttFwC/detail", | ||
| 9 | method: "get", | ||
| 10 | params: { | ||
| 11 | bsmSjsb: bsmSjsb, | ||
| 12 | }, | ||
| 13 | }); | ||
| 14 | } | ||
| 15 | // 层信息-业务-修改 | ||
| 16 | async updateKttFwC(data) { | ||
| 17 | return request({ | ||
| 18 | url: SERVER.SERVERAPI + "/rest/reg/KttFwC/edit", | ||
| 19 | method: "post", | ||
| 20 | data, | ||
| 21 | }); | ||
| 22 | } | ||
| 23 | } | ||
| 24 | export default new kttFwC(); |
| ... | @@ -84,7 +84,7 @@ | ... | @@ -84,7 +84,7 @@ |
| 84 | 层阳台面积: <br /> | 84 | 层阳台面积: <br /> |
| 85 | <p class="label-detail">(CYTMJ)</p> | 85 | <p class="label-detail">(CYTMJ)</p> |
| 86 | </span> | 86 | </span> |
| 87 | <el-input-number controls-position="right":disabled="$store.state.business.Edit" v-only-number="{ max: 999999999999999, min: 0, precision: 3 }" | 87 | <el-input-number controls-position="right" :disabled="$store.state.business.Edit" v-only-number="{ max: 999999999999999, min: 0, precision: 3 }" |
| 88 | placeholder="层阳台面积" type="number" v-model.number="ruleForm.cytmj"></el-input-number> | 88 | placeholder="层阳台面积" type="number" v-model.number="ruleForm.cytmj"></el-input-number> |
| 89 | </el-form-item> | 89 | </el-form-item> |
| 90 | </el-col> | 90 | </el-col> |
| ... | @@ -95,7 +95,7 @@ | ... | @@ -95,7 +95,7 @@ |
| 95 | 层共有建筑面积: <br /> | 95 | 层共有建筑面积: <br /> |
| 96 | <p class="label-detail">(CGYJZMJ)</p> | 96 | <p class="label-detail">(CGYJZMJ)</p> |
| 97 | </span> | 97 | </span> |
| 98 | <el-input-number controls-position="right":disabled="$store.state.business.Edit" v-only-number="{ max: 999999999999999, min: 0, precision: 3 }" | 98 | <el-input-number controls-position="right" :disabled="$store.state.business.Edit" v-only-number="{ max: 999999999999999, min: 0, precision: 3 }" |
| 99 | placeholder="层共有建筑面积" type="number" v-model.number="ruleForm.cgyjzmj"></el-input-number> | 99 | placeholder="层共有建筑面积" type="number" v-model.number="ruleForm.cgyjzmj"></el-input-number> |
| 100 | </el-form-item> | 100 | </el-form-item> |
| 101 | </el-col> | 101 | </el-col> |
| ... | @@ -108,7 +108,7 @@ | ... | @@ -108,7 +108,7 @@ |
| 108 | 层分摊建筑面积: <br /> | 108 | 层分摊建筑面积: <br /> |
| 109 | <p class="label-detail">(CFTJZMJ)</p> | 109 | <p class="label-detail">(CFTJZMJ)</p> |
| 110 | </span> | 110 | </span> |
| 111 | <el-input-number controls-position="right":disabled="$store.state.business.Edit" v-only-number="{ max: 999999999999999, min: 0, precision: 3 }" | 111 | <el-input-number controls-position="right" :disabled="$store.state.business.Edit" v-only-number="{ max: 999999999999999, min: 0, precision: 3 }" |
| 112 | placeholder="层分摊建筑面积" type="number" v-model.number="ruleForm.cftjzmj"></el-input-number> | 112 | placeholder="层分摊建筑面积" type="number" v-model.number="ruleForm.cftjzmj"></el-input-number> |
| 113 | </el-form-item> | 113 | </el-form-item> |
| 114 | </el-col> | 114 | </el-col> |
| ... | @@ -143,7 +143,7 @@ | ... | @@ -143,7 +143,7 @@ |
| 143 | 水平投影面积: <br /> | 143 | 水平投影面积: <br /> |
| 144 | <p class="label-detail">(SPTYMJ)</p> | 144 | <p class="label-detail">(SPTYMJ)</p> |
| 145 | </span> | 145 | </span> |
| 146 | <el-input-number controls-position="right":disabled="$store.state.business.Edit" v-only-number="{ max: 999999999999999, min: 0, precision: 3 }" | 146 | <el-input-number controls-position="right" :disabled="$store.state.business.Edit" v-only-number="{ max: 999999999999999, min: 0, precision: 3 }" |
| 147 | placeholder="水平投影面积" type="number" v-model.number="ruleForm.sptymj"></el-input-number> | 147 | placeholder="水平投影面积" type="number" v-model.number="ruleForm.sptymj"></el-input-number> |
| 148 | </el-form-item> | 148 | </el-form-item> |
| 149 | </el-col> | 149 | </el-col> |
| ... | @@ -164,7 +164,7 @@ | ... | @@ -164,7 +164,7 @@ |
| 164 | </template> | 164 | </template> |
| 165 | <script> | 165 | <script> |
| 166 | // 层信息 | 166 | // 层信息 |
| 167 | import business from '@/api/business' | 167 | import kttFwC from '@/api/kttFwC' |
| 168 | import ruleMixin from '@/mixins/ruleMixin.js' | 168 | import ruleMixin from '@/mixins/ruleMixin.js' |
| 169 | export default { | 169 | export default { |
| 170 | mixins: [ruleMixin], | 170 | mixins: [ruleMixin], |
| ... | @@ -201,7 +201,7 @@ export default { | ... | @@ -201,7 +201,7 @@ export default { |
| 201 | methods: { | 201 | methods: { |
| 202 | async featchData () { | 202 | async featchData () { |
| 203 | try { | 203 | try { |
| 204 | let { result: res } = await business.getKttFwCById(this.bsmSjsb) | 204 | let { result: res } = await kttFwC.getKttFwCById(this.bsmSjsb) |
| 205 | this.ruleForm = res | 205 | this.ruleForm = res |
| 206 | //this.featchRule() | 206 | //this.featchRule() |
| 207 | } catch (error) { | 207 | } catch (error) { |
| ... | @@ -211,7 +211,7 @@ export default { | ... | @@ -211,7 +211,7 @@ export default { |
| 211 | handleUpdateForm () { | 211 | handleUpdateForm () { |
| 212 | return new Promise(async (resolve, reject) => { | 212 | return new Promise(async (resolve, reject) => { |
| 213 | try { | 213 | try { |
| 214 | let res = await business.updateKttFwC(this.ruleForm) | 214 | let res = await kttFwC.updateKttFwC(this.ruleForm) |
| 215 | // this.$refs['formList'].resetFields(); | 215 | // this.$refs['formList'].resetFields(); |
| 216 | resolve(res.code) | 216 | resolve(res.code) |
| 217 | } catch (error) { | 217 | } catch (error) { | ... | ... |
-
Please register or sign in to post a comment